Why does Outlook keep asking me for my Gmail password?

The repeating password error often arises as a consequence of having 2-Step-Verification enabled. To turn 2-Step-Verification off, open your Google Account page in a browser. Then click Security on the left of the page. Turn off the 2-Step Verification setting there.

Why does my email keep asking me for my password?

In the email program’s configuration, you could have provided the wrong user ID, or mistyped it. Your internet connection could be down or having problems. A firewall could be blocking your attempts to connect to your mail server. This is also common if you specify an incorrect password too many times.

How to recover your Gmail password If you Forgot It?

Gmail’s Standard Recovery Procedure 1 Head to the Gmail sign-in page and click the “Forgot Password” link. 2 Enter the last password you remember. If you can’t remember one, click “Try a different question.” 3 Enter the secondary email address you used when you set up your Gmail account to get a password reset email. More

What to do if you don’t know your last password?

If you’re asked for the last password you remember, enter the most recent one you recall. If you don’t remember your last password: Use a previous one that you do remember. The more recent it was, the better. If you can’t confidently recall any previous passwords: Take your best guess.

Why do I have to Delete my Gmail password?

Though Gmail formerly supported security questions, it no longer allows you to add any new ones, only delete access to old ones. This is a measure put in place because security questions kind of suck at providing actual security. Your old one will still work as long as you don’t manually remove it on this page.
